Question : Hello,

I am 28 years old. For the last 10 days I am having mild headache. I would rate it as 3 out of 10. The pain is mild so it is difficult to describe. But everytime ,the pain starts with un-easyness or even pain in my right nostril nothing on the left nostril. The pain starts and circulates over the head , sometimes on the forehead and then progresses to the top of the even right temple. I do not have nausea or vomiting. I do not have the pain straight after waking up. May be when I start for office , it starts. It is not continous , it goes off and comes back again. I can even run with the pain, but I feel nervous and stressful whenever I think of the pain is there because I fear of the danger .

Brief Answer:
Likely to be stress headaches

Detailed Answer:
Thanks for asking on HealthcareMagic.

I have gone through your query and understand your concerns. The headache could be stress related. Taking paracetamol or acetaminophen should take care of the matter.

If that does not help, the next step would be to try anxiolytics like alprazolam. These are prescription medicines and so you would need to visit a doctor for the same.
